Distribution of the Surname 'Vedrines'

France

In France, the surname 'Vedrines' is relatively common, with a total incidence of 493 individuals bearing the name. United States

In the United States, the surname 'Vedrines' is much less common, with only 15 individuals carrying the name. This suggests that the name may have been brought to the US by French immigrants or descendents of French settlers.
